WESTWORTH VILLAGE, Texas — Authorities are investigating after the body of an unidentified woman was pulled from the Trinity River Tuesday evening near White Settlement Road.
According to a news release from the Westworth Village Police Department (WVPD), officers responded around 5 p.m. to a report of a person face-down in the river. Within minutes of arriving, officers saw two bystanders already attempting to recover the victim. Police assisted in pulling the woman from the water, but determined she was already deceased.
The victim’s identity remains unknown, and officials have not released any details regarding her age, possible cause of death, or how long she may have been in the water…
